DoD Identifies Army Casualty

      The Department of Defense announced today the death of a Soldier who was supporting Operation Iraqi Freedom.

      Pfc. Martin W. Kondor, 20, of York, Penn., died April 29, in Baqubah, Iraq when an apparent improvised explosive device exploded near his vehicle.  Pfc. Kondor was assigned to the 1st Battalion, 63rd Armor Regiment, 1st Infantry Division, Vilseck, Germany.

 

      The incident is under investigation.
